Cruiser Issues

Posted 04-21-08 at 11:15 AM by tiger20
I will say up front that I know next to nothing about vehicles. I do love my 1997 Land Cruiser that I have had for a little over 2 years. It has around 160,000 miles.
Last night while at a stop light I heard a loud pop from my back end. It felt like I was possibly dragging something or that I had a flat tire, so I pulled into a gas station only to find that I had neither problem. I would drive along at slower speeds and here the pop from time to time. When I was on the interstate trying to get home, the car drove just fine at 70 miles per hour. I made the drive home and was showing the noise to someone. I put the car in reverse and it made a terrible sound and had trouble backing up.
Does this ring a bell with anyone else. I have it at the Toyota dealership right now waiting on them to take a look at it.
I'd appreciate any help anyone could give me.
